An exciting opportunity has arisen for a Network Assistant (NA) to work across the Central & West Locality. You will be part of a supportive team that develops skills, knowledge and experience. The senior management team is engaging and works as one team to deliver excellent service and patient experience.

Responsibilities:

  • Office based at Pathways Resource Centre, Bamber Bridge, Preston (requires onsite presence).
  • Provide support on all aspects of admin, including organising meetings, workshops, note taking, diary coordination and other tasks linked to project coordination.
  • Deliver excellent service and patient experience as part of a supportive team.

Qualifications:

  • Self‑motivated with the ability to meet tight deadlines and targets and work under pressure.

Benefits:

  • Flexible working patterns such as term time, part time, compressed hours and flexi‑time.
  • Wide range of wellbeing resources, tools and support to help you thrive both in and out of work.
